DOE selects first companies for nuclear launch pad
The Department of Energy’s Office of Nuclear Energy and the National Reactor Innovation Center have announced their first selections for the Nuclear Energy Launch Pad: three companies developing microreactors and one developing fuel supply.
The four companies—Deployable Energy, General Matter, NuCube Energy, and Radiant Industries—were selected from the initial pool of Reactor Pilot Program and Fuel Line Pilot Program applicants, the two precursor programs to the launch pad.

The total neutron cross sections of 235U, 238U, and 239Pu were measured over the energy range 0.5 to 15 MeV, using the U.S. National Bureau of Standards electron linear accelerator as a pulsed neutron source. Neutron energies were measured by the time-of-flight method, with a resolution of 0.1 nsec/m. The measurement accuracy is estimated to be ±1%. The cross-section curve is smooth, with no observable fine structure. The data are in excellent agreement with recent results from the Rensselaer Polytechnic Institute, and in satisfactory agreement with the ENDF/B-III data file, except at the high and low energy ends of our energy range.
